Kings Harbor restaurants update photos.
 
I took the kids out on the boat for some tubing today, and I decided to give Berry Bar some business and check on the other restaurants. I was able to dock on the east side of the pier without issue.
 
Here is what I saw.
 
Here is the space that was Puerto Tacos, on the end. I'm not sure what it is going to be, but workers were there today doing lots of work inside and on the patio.

This is the space that was the wine bar. Nothing appears to be happening to it.

Other than some things being stacked on shelves, it doesn't look like much is happening at Sharkeys. It's been gutted on the inside, but it doesn't appear that any new construction has happened. There were no workers present today.

This is the inside of Raffas. As you can see, sheet rock is going up and some cabinetry was being installed. There were workers present and getting things done.

The inside of Zimmittis was gutted pretty well, but it doesn't look like much of anything else was done. No workers present.
